The Organisation for Economic Cooperation and Development said it has removed the only four countries left on its "blacklist" of uncooperative tax havens after they bowed to international pressure. Costa Rica, the Philippines, Malaysia and Uruguay have committed to international tax reporting standards, OECD chief Angel Gurria told a press conference in Paris. The list was backed by world leaders at the G20 summit in London this month.
